2010-05-17gallium: clean up resource_copy_region functionRoland Scheidegger
Previously, surface_copy was said to allow overlapping blits, and it was "optional". However, some state trackers actually assumed it is always present, and quite some code (like in u_blit) assumed overlapping isn't allowed. Hence, resource_copy_region (and in the same spirit, resource_fill_region) is now mandatory, but overlapping blits are no longer allowed. A driver can plug in the cpu fallback util_resource_copy_region if it does not want to provide its own implementation, though this is not optimal.

2010-05-03Reorder LLVM passes, running mem2reg earlier.Török Edwin
This gives a ~30% shader optimization time improvement on blender. Tested by comparing the dumped LLVM modules. Current ordering: time ~/llvm-git/obj/Release-Asserts/bin/opt l.bc -constprop -instcombine -mem2reg -gvn -simplifycfg real 0m1.126s user 0m1.108s sys 0m0.012s With this patch: time ~/llvm-git/obj/Release-Asserts/bin/opt l.bc -mem2reg -constprop -instcombine -gvn -simplifycfg real 0m0.885s user 0m0.880s sys 0m0.000s The overall improvement in blender is ~15%. Blender without the patch takes 1m13s: edwin 5934 87.6 11.5 729440 458296 pts/5 SLl+ 17:35 1:13 blender Blender with the patch takes 1m3s: edwin 5726 94.2 11.2 716424 446168 pts/5 SLl+ 17:32 1:03 blender It is still slow with the patch, but better (most of the optimization time is taken up by GVN, see LLVM PR7023). 2010-05-02r300g: merge VS output mapping state (VAP) to rasterizer block state (RS)Marek Olšák
These two should be tied together because what's set in VAP or stuffed in GA should be rasterized in RS. Not doing so causes a hardlock. The reason for the merge is that if stuffed texture coordinates (e.g. point sprite texgen) happen to occupy the texcoord slot dedicated to fog or wpos, the two must be relocated to other free slots, which needs remapping the vertex shader outputs. The rasterizer code is now literally a sequence read-rasterize-write.
